Oracle数据库是一种世界著名的关系型数据库管理系统。它被广泛应用于企业级系统中,拥有极高的稳定性和可靠性,同时也具有强大的安全性和可扩展性。在Oracle数据库中,Oracle 11g是最常见的版本之一,它的官方文档是我们学习和使用Oracle 11g的重要参考。
Oracle 11g官方文档详细地介绍了Oracle数据库的各种功能、组件和技术。例如,它对于数据库的存储管理、应用程序开发、内存结构、网络和安全等方面都进行了详细的讲解。此外,文档还提供了丰富的代码示例和操作步骤,帮助读者更好地掌握数据库的各种应用技巧。
下面以数据库连接为例进行讲解。在Oracle 11g中,可以使用SQL*Plus连接数据库。通过SQL*Plus,可以执行SQL语句、存储过程、函数等操作。以下是使用SQL*Plus连接数据库的代码示例:
sqlplus username/password@database
其中,username表示登录用户名,password表示登录密码,database表示数据库名。使用该命令可以成功连接数据库并执行各种操作。
此外,Oracle 11g还提供了强大的安全性功能,例如角色授权、加密功能、身份验证等。在开发过程中,这些安全机制可以帮助我们保证数据的安全性和完整性。例如,可以对用户进行角色授权,限制他们的操作权限。以下是一个对角色进行授权的代码示例:
grant connect to username;
该命令将“connect”角色授予给用户名为“username”的用户。这样,该用户就可以使用SQL*Plus连接数据库并执行各种操作。此外,Oracle 11g还提供了强大的加密功能,可以保护数据的安全性。例如,可以对敏感数据进行加密,并指定一个密钥,保证只有授权用户才能访问该数据。
总之,Oracle 11g官方文档是学习和使用Oracle数据库的重要参考。通过学习该文档,可以更好地掌握Oracle数据库的各种功能和技术,从而在企业级数据库系统中取得更好的成就。